Regulation of Folate-Mediated One-Carbon Metabolism by Glycine N-Methyltransferase (GNMT) and Methylenetetrahydrofolate Reductase (MTHFR).
Journal of nutritional science and vitaminology - 1 Jan 2015
Wang Yi-Cheng, Wu Ming-Tsung, Lin Yan-Jun, Tang Feng-Yao, Ko Hsin-An, Chiang En-Pei
Abstract excerpt
Folate-mediated one-carbon metabolism is an important therapeutic target of human diseases. We extensively investigated how gene-nutrient interactions may modulate human cancer risk in 2 major folate metabolic genes, MTHFR and GNMT. The biochemical impacts of MTHFR and GNMT on methyl group supply, global DNA methylation, nucleotide biosynthesis, DNA damage, and partitioning of the folate dependent 1-carbon group...
